Dr. Raina Sotsky is a child adolescent and adult psychiatrist practicing in Woodbridge CT. Dr. Sotsky is a medial doctor who diagnoses and treats children adolescents and adults with a variety of treatment modalities ranging from play therapy, parent guidance, psychotherapy , psycho social intervention and issues of daily living. Each patient receives a thorough evaluation before a treatment plan is recommended.Dr. Sotsky treats conditions like depression, anxiety, OCD, eating disorders, bipolar disorders, personality disorders, insomnia, ADD and issues of daily life
